A train trip from Acton Main Line to Canterbury East takes about 2hrs 23 mins on average, covering roughly 60 miles (97 kilometres). With around 34 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£42.00,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Acton Main Line is equipped with the essentials to ensure a seamless travel experience. For starters, purchasing and collecting tickets is hassle-free with a ticket office operational during peak morning hours each weekday, and extended hours on Saturdays. Moreover, ticket machines are available around the clock, including those that are accessible for passengers with mobility challenges.
Accessibility remains a priority, with step-free access to all platforms, ensuring ease of movement for wheelchair users and those who might require assistance. The station is categorized as Accessibility Category A, affirming its helpful amenities for people with disabilities. Staff is always at hand to lend a hand using ramps for train access when necessary.
Information is readily available at help points and ticket offices, with clear customer service provisions accessible via phone for further assistance. While CCTV assures safety, the station does not store luggage or provide traditional waiting rooms. However, there are multiple seating options, including sheltered areas on Platforms 3 and 4 offering a bit of respite during your journey.
When it comes to refreshment facilities, ATMs, or shops, Acton Main Line is a bit modest. While this may be a drawback for some, it maintains the station's quaint charm and motivates travelers to enjoy what's nearby.
When it comes to travel connections, Acton Main Line does not operate rail replacement bus services. However, Transport for London buses are readily available just outside the station, ensuring you can continue your journey throughout the city with ease. Perhaps you're flying out or arriving from Heathrow — worry not, as the Elizabeth Line provides efficient service to the airport directly from this station, smoothing out the travel process.

At Canterbury East, buying and collecting tickets is a breeze. The ticket office is open from 06:10 to 20:20 on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 07:30 to 19:00 on Sundays. If you’re an early bird or a late traveler, rest assured, ticket machines are available when the station building is open, making collecting pre-purchased tickets straightforward. You’ll also find smartcard services and an induction loop to assist those with hearing impairments.
Accessibility is a priority here, with step-free access, ramps available for train access, and accessible toilets to ensure a comfortable transit experience. Although there isn’t a waiting room, there are seating areas where you can relax while awaiting your train. For those keen on cycling, there are 46 bicycle storage spaces under shelter on Platform 2. While the station does not offer cycle hire facilities, you are encouraged to use the stands provided, though you do so at your own risk.
When it comes to onward travel, Canterbury East is well connected. The taxi rank is conveniently situated at the front of the station, and for those moments when train services are disrupted, replacement bus services are available from Station Road East, just across from the station entrance. Planning a bus journey? Detailed information to help with your route planning is accessible in a printable format here.
If you're hiring a car, nearby facilities are available although the station itself doesn't offer this service directly. For those driving to the station, a 24-hour car park operated by APCOA Parking offers 144 spaces with an off-peak evening rate of just £1.50 after 6 PM. Regular parking charges start from £4.90 for daily parking. Car park security is bolstered by CCTV, ensuring peace of mind while you travel.
